258e11740b08f40343e4b2ccd3c1dbadf8aa61ef252bede3586565aa7803dd5c

1374500 (242584 blocks ago)

⏴ Block 1374499 (f7808dcf...868) | Block 1374501 ⏵ | Latest block ⏭

Metadata

7/27/23, 4:42 PM UTC (336d 22:08:17 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details